Valley chef named James Beard Award finalist
An East Valley chef has advanced as a finalist for the 2019 James Beard Awards.
Charleen Badman of FnB in Scottsdale was the lone Arizona semifinalist to make the cut as a finalist in the Best Chef: Southwest category. The category encompasses Arizona, Texas, Colorado, New Mexico, Oklahoma and Utah. Badman is one of five finalists in the category, with the four other nominees hailing from Texas.

Starbucks plans Waukesha cafe at site of former Weissgerber’s Gasthaus
Starbucks plans to add another café to its local footprint, this time in Waukesha.
The Seattle-based café chain is developing a location at Grandview Boulevard and Silvernail Road. The location will include a drive-through, a company spokesperson said.
Starbucks leased 2,100 square feet for the new café, according to Mid-America Real Estate. Tony Colvin and Dan Cohen represented Starbucks in the transaction.
